php网页怎么打开就弹出窗口
-
打开网页后弹出窗口的方法有多种,以下介绍其中几种常用的方法:
1. 使用JavaScript的window.open()函数:
在网页的body标签内添加一段JavaScript代码,例如:
“`html
“`
其中,’弹窗页面的URL’ 指的是弹出窗口展示的页面的URL地址,’窗口名称’ 是弹出窗口的名称,可以自定义, ‘窗口参数’ 是一些设置弹窗大小、位置等的参数,可选。2. 使用HTML的标签的target属性:
在需要弹出窗口的链接上添加target=”_blank”属性,例如:
“`html
点击打开弹窗
“`
这样,在点击该链接时,会在新的浏览器窗口或选项卡中打开指定的URL页面,实现了弹出窗口的效果。3. 使用CSS的:target伪类:
首先,在所需位置添加一个隐藏的锚点,例如:
“`html
“`
然后,在页面其他位置创建一个链接,指向该锚点,例如:
“`html
点击打开弹窗
“`
接下来,在CSS样式表中使用:target伪类来定义弹出窗口的样式,例如:
“`css
#popup:target {
/* 弹窗样式 */
display: block;
position: fixed;
top: 50%;
left: 50%;
transform: translate(-50%, -50%);
width: 400px;
height: 300px;
background-color: #fff;
/* 其他样式设置 */
}
“`
这样,点击链接时,页面会滚动到锚点位置,并根据CSS样式显示一个弹出窗口。无论使用哪种方法,都可以实现在打开网页时弹出窗口的效果。具体选用哪种方法,根据实际需求和技术要求进行选择。
2年前 -
在网页中实现弹出窗口有很多种方法,以下是其中几种常用的实现方式:
1. 使用JavaScript的window.open()方法:通过在页面加载时调用window.open()方法,可以在页面打开时自动弹出新窗口。这种方式需要在需要弹窗的页面中写入JavaScript代码。
2. 使用JavaScript的setTimeout()方法:通过在页面加载时调用setTimeout()方法,可以设置一个延时执行的函数,在延时结束时弹出新窗口。这种方式相对简单,只需要在页面中写入少量的JavaScript代码。
3. 使用HTML的标签的target属性:通过在标签中设置target属性为”_blank”,可以使得链接在新窗口中打开。这种方式适用于需要在用户点击链接时弹出新窗口的情况。
4. 使用jQuery的弹窗插件:jQuery是一个流行的JavaScript库,其中包含了很多实用的插件,包括弹窗插件。通过引入jQuery库并使用合适的弹窗插件,可以方便地实现弹出窗口的效果。
5. 使用CSS的:target伪类选择器:通过使用CSS的:target伪类选择器,可以实现在页面加载时根据URL中的锚点显示对应的弹窗。这种方式相对简单,只需要在CSS文件中添加少量的样式代码。
需要注意的是,弹出窗口在网页设计中应当谨慎使用,以免给用户带来困扰或降低用户体验。弹窗内容应当清晰明确,与页面内容相关,并提供关闭或取消弹窗的选项。同时,为保护用户的安全和隐私,弹窗不应包含欺诈、恶意软件或违法违规内容。
2年前 -
在PHP网页中弹出窗口是一种常见的交互方式,可以在用户点击某个按钮或链接时,弹出一个新的窗口来显示额外的信息或执行其他操作。下面是一种常见的方法来实现在PHP网页中打开时弹出窗口的操作流程。
1. 了解弹出窗口的基本概念
首先,我们需要了解在网页中使用JavaScript来实现弹出窗口的基本概念。JavaScript是一种前端脚本语言,可以用来在网页中添加交互效果。通过使用JavaScript的Window对象,我们可以创建和控制新的窗口。2. 编写JavaScript代码
接下来,我们需要在PHP网页中添加JavaScript代码来实现弹出窗口的功能。可以使用以下代码来实现一个简单的弹出窗口:“`
“`在这个代码中,定义了一个名为popupWindow的JavaScript函数,用来打开一个新的窗口。该函数接受一个参数url,表示要在新窗口中打开的网页的地址。在window.open()方法中,我们可以指定新窗口的大小、位置以及其他属性。在这个例子中,新窗口的宽度和高度分别设置为500像素。
3. 在PHP网页中调用JavaScript函数
完成了JavaScript代码的编写后,我们需要在PHP网页中调用这个JavaScript函数来实现弹出窗口的效果。可以在某个按钮或链接的点击事件中调用该函数。例如,可以在一个链接的onclick事件中加上popupWindow()函数的调用,如下所示:在这个例子中,当用户点击这个链接时,会调用popupWindow()函数,并将该链接的地址作为参数传递给该函数。同时,return false;用来阻止默认事件的发生,以避免在点击链接后跳转到新的页面。
4. 其他常见操作
在实际的PHP网页中,我们还可以根据具体需求来进行一些其他常见操作,例如:
– 在弹出窗口中显示动态生成的内容:可以在弹出窗口的页面中嵌入PHP代码,动态生成要显示的内容。
– 控制弹出窗口的样式:可以使用CSS来设置弹出窗口的样式,如窗口大小、背景颜色、字体样式等。
– 在弹出窗口关闭时执行某些操作:可以使用JavaScript的onunload事件来处理在弹出窗口关闭时要执行的操作。总结:
通过以上的方法和操作流程,我们可以在PHP网页中实现在打开时弹出窗口的效果。可以根据具体的需求来进行一些调整和扩展,以满足更多的交互需求。但需要注意的是,弹出窗口可能会被浏览器的弹窗阻止功能拦截,因此在实际应用中需要注意这一点,并进行一些兼容性处理。2年前